The Islamabad Food Authority (IFA) and Khyber Pakhtunkhwa (KP) Food Authority recently conducted a specialized training session for their staff to enhance their food testing skills. The training, organized by Nutrition International, aimed to improve the accuracy and efficiency of food safety inspections in the federal capital.

During the training, staff members were equipped with knowledge on utilizing modern Continuous Data Recording (CDR) machines and iCheck Chroma for enhanced food testing capabilities. These tools are essential for conducting thorough food inspections and ensuring that the food available to the public meets safety standards.

The implementation of CDR machines represents a significant upgrade in the equipment used by IFA teams, promising more efficient and accurate testing processes. By adopting these advanced technologies, the IFA is taking proactive steps to safeguard public health and guarantee the safety of all food products in the market.

This training initiative is part of a broader strategy to enhance food safety measures in the city. It demonstrates the commitment of the IFA to improving the capabilities of food authority staff through education and the integration of advanced technology.
